0

派生クラスをシリアル化可能にする簡単な方法はありますか?

派生クラスをシリアライズ可能にする必要があるインターフェースを定義するとします。この投稿によると、派生クラスはそれを尊重する必要がないため、インターフェイスでシリアル化可能な属性を指定することはできません。

インターフェイスを ISerializable インターフェイスから継承できると思いますが、それは、派生クラスが属性を使用してシリアル化を指定できないことを意味しますか (ISerializable のメソッドを実際に実装するのではなく)。

4

1 に答える 1

1
  • [Serializable]インターフェイスでエラーが発生するので使用できません。
  • [Serializable]クラスで属性を使用することもできますbaseが、それでもこの属性は継承されません。これは不可能のようです。

このリンクも見てください。

于 2010-02-24T00:45:59.000 に答える